Recently, experts have pointed out that ‘sterile eggs’—a popular product on the market—do not differ significantly in nutritional value from regular eggs. So-called ‘sterile eggs’ typically undergo rigorous cleaning, sterilization, and packaging processes primarily aimed at reducing the risk of pathogenic microorganisms like Salmonella, making them safer for raw or undercooked consumption (e.g., soft-boiled eggs or in dishes like sukiyaki). However, in terms of nutritional content—including protein, fat, vitamins, and minerals—there is virtually no difference between sterile and regular eggs.Experts emphasize that an egg’s nutritional profile depends mainly on the hen’s breed, feed, and living conditions, not on whether it has been sterilized. Consumers seeking safe consumption can achieve the same safety standards by purchasing regular eggs from reputable sources, storing them properly, and cooking them thoroughly. Moreover, sterile eggs are usually priced higher than regular ones; if purchased solely for nutritional reasons, they offer poor cost-effectiveness.Therefore, experts advise consumers to view marketing claims about ‘sterile eggs’ rationally and choose based on actual needs—such as whether raw consumption is required—rather than paying a premium unnecessarily.
